Melbourne Storm's Holden Cup under-20s will return to Sunshine Coast Stadium on Saturday to continue their push for a finals berth.

Currently sitting in 12th spot on the NYC ladder, the Thunderbolts will take on the sixth-placed Manly.

The Thunderbolts sit two games outside the top eight which means this weekend shapes as a crucial game.

“We know now that every game is so important for us now, it is pretty much now or never,” coach Eric Smith said.

“If we want to play finals at the end of the year we’ve got to keep winning games, that is just the bottom line.

“We’ve just got to keep turning up with a really good attitude.”

Kick off is at 2.45pm.
